Now all my geometry is sorted and my model was successfully converted to Subdiv I'm having problems moving geometry around. When I click on the UV's a message appears in the script editor saying '//Warning: Some items can't be moved in 3D view'. I expected to be able to move the geometry around with the move tool but the handles don't even appear. What am I doing wrong, have I got the wrong end of the stick when thinking this was possible?

Thats normal. You manipulate those in the UV Editor not 3D space. You were probably looking for vertices instead.

I would suggest going into Polygon mode and heading down the Verts side. This allows you to edit on Sub-D's using your original poly mesh, and you can edit this as you can normally using the normal poly tools.

UVs are there to be moved around in the UV Editor to create a flattened version of the model for texture painting, it doesn't edit the actual geometry at all.
